OVERVIEW

Pensyve is a Model Context Protocol (MCP) server published by major7apps. It ranks #2021 of 58,900 servers tracked on MCP Toplist, and its repository has 39 GitHub stars. Pensyve is listed across 2 registries — Official MCP and PulseMCP, with 1 tracked version. It was first listed on Mar 18, 2026 and most recently updated on Apr 4, 2026.
